Make Deviled Eggs: Foolproof Recipe in Just 15 Minutes

These classic deviled eggs are creamy, tangy, and perfect for any gathering. They’re easy to make and always a crowd-pleaser.

Instructions

  1. Place the eggs in a pot and cover them with water.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at.
  2. Once boiling, cover the pot, remove it from heat, and let it sit for 12 minutes.
  3. After 12 minutes, transfer the eggs to an ice bath to cool for 5 minutes.
  4. Peel the eggs under cold running water. Slice each egg in half lengthwise and remove the yolks.
  5. In a mixing bowl, combine the egg yolks, m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, white vinegar, salt, and pepper. Mash until smooth.
  6. Spoon or pipe the yolk mixture back into the egg whites.
  7. Sprinkle with paprika and garnish with chives or parsley if desired.
  8. Serve immediately or refrigerate until serving.

Notes

  • For a little extra flavor, you can add a dash of hot sauce to the yolk mixture.,These deviled eggs can be made a day ahead. Just keep them covered in the refrigerator.
